Metabolites is an international, peer-reviewed open access journal of metabolism and metabolomics. Metabolites publishes original research articles and review articles in molecular aspects of metabolism relevant to the fields of metabolomics, metabolic biochemistry, computational and systems biology, biotechnology and medicine, with a particular focus on the biological roles of metabolites and small molecule biomarkers. Topics of interest include, but are not limited to: * identification, structure elucidation and quantification of endogenous and exogenous metabolites in unicellular and multicellular organisms, including lipidomics, cheminformatics and computational chemistry methods in metabolomics * downstream effects of genetic and environmental perturbations on metabolite levels and fluxes * advances in platform technology development for low-molecular weight molecules detection and identification * computational advances relevant to understanding of metabolic processes and metabolic networks * metabolic reconstructions and mathematical models of metabolic processes * advances in capture, organization, and curation of metabolic knowledge * experimental and computational advances in the analysis of metabolic flux * advances in data processing and data analysis for analytical methods concerned with low-molecular weight metabolites detection and identification * progress in methods for biological sample preparation for biomarker and metabolic profiling studies * applications of these technologies in clinical laboratory, including understanding of metabolic diseases, biomarker discovery, inborn errors of metabolism, identification of toxins and pollutants.
